Drivalia, a mobility company dedicated to the automotive sector, provides a wide range of services with attractive solutions and competitive rates: rental for all durations, innovative car subscription and electric car sharing, for private individuals and for companies of all sizes. Drivalia is now active in 7 European countries: Italy, France, Spain, United Kingdom, Portugal, Denmark and Greece, with over 650 electrified Mobility Stores in Europe and 1,600 owned charging stations.
What we do
In the UK, with over 20 prime locations including all major airports and city locations, Drivalia offers a high-quality, low cost car rental experience with friendly service. Drivalia wants to represent the "planet of mobility" of the future, providing its customers with the widest range of mobility solutions: from electric car sharing to innovative car subscriptions, passing through short, medium and long-term rental.
Drivalias’ modern fleet of rental vehicles caters to all requirements. Economical, urban cars are ideal for short stay city breaks whilst the SUV range is perfect for families ready to explore further afield.

The price seems to be the lowest, but in the end it’s twice as much as the big chains.
They force you to take out insurance that doesn’t cover anything (even though you already have insurance) under the pretext that you have a debit card, and they normally only accept credit cards. If you refuse, the conversation turns aggressive and they threaten not to give you a car.
In addition to the price you pay at booking:
-£35/day for mandatory “bullshit” insurance
-£66 in administrative fees
-£0.25 per extra mile
-£130 for a damaged tire, even though I’m certain I didn’t hit a curb
In the end, the price is outrageous, the staff is unpleasant and almost aggressive, and the agency is far from the airport
In short, stay away from Drivalia—it’s a scam!!!

I am currently being passed between Drivalia and Booking.com, with each party blaming the other for what happened at the rental desk.
At Edinburgh Airport, Drivalia staff informed me that my Booking.com Full Protection insurance was not valid and persuaded me to purchase additional insurance for £140. I have since confirmed directly with Booking.com that my original cover was valid and that I was misinformed at the desk.
This has now turned into a situation where neither company is taking responsibility. Booking.com has confirmed the cover was valid, while Drivalia has failed to provide a proper response despite promising contact from the branch manager.
As a customer, I should not be caught in the middle of two companies shifting blame. The information I was given at the point of sale was incorrect, and I made a financial decision based on that misinformation.
I am not simply looking for a refund—I am asking for accountability. At minimum, I expect a clear explanation, acknowledgment of the error, and a formal apology.
Until this is properly addressed, I would strongly advise others to be cautious and independently verify any claims made at the rental desk before agreeing to additional charges.
I used their portal several times and the manager brushed it under the carpet.
